About La M.O.D.A.
La M.O.D.A., an acronym for "La Maravillosa Orquesta del Alcohol," has carved a unique niche in the Spanish music scene with their intoxicating blend of folk, rock, and indie sensibilities, all delivered with a generous dose of raw, heartfelt emotion. Hailing from Burgos, this seven-piece ensemble has journeyed from the intimate bars and humble stages of their origins to commanding the attention of audiences across Spain and beyond. Their breakthrough truly solidified with the release of "La Inmensidad" in 2015, an album that showcased their burgeoning talent for crafting deeply personal narratives set to anthemic, singalong melodies. This marked a turning point, propelling them from underground darlings to one of the most exciting live acts in the country.
Musically, La M.O.D.A. defies easy categorization. You'll find echoes of traditional Spanish folk music intertwined with the spirit of American Americana, all filtered through a distinctly indie-rock lens. Their sound is characterized by the distinctive voice of their frontman, Jorge, whose lyrics often explore themes of love, loss, existential pondering, and the simple joys of life with a poetic grace. The interplay of their instruments – from the driving force of drums and bass to the melodic flourishes of violin, accordion, and sax – creates a rich tapestry of sound that is both complex and immediately accessible. This sonic diversity is a testament to their broad influences, which reportedly span from The Pogues to Joaquín Sabina, creating a sound that feels both timeless and vibrantly contemporary.

La Riviera: The Perfect Setting
Nestled on the banks of the Manzanares River, La Riviera stands as one of Madrid's most beloved and historic live music venues, perfectly poised to host the captivating performance of La M.O.D.A. Located at Paseo de la Virgen del Puerto, s/n, 28011 Madrid, it offers a prime spot for an unforgettable night. Originally an open-air venue, La Riviera has undergone transformations throughout its history, evolving into the sophisticated yet unpretentious club it is today. Its legacy is etched in the countless memorable concerts it has hosted, drawing both local legends and international superstars.

Getting to La Riviera
Navigating your way to La Riviera on Thursday, February 19th, 2026, is straightforward, ensuring your focus remains on the music. The nearest Metro station is Pirámides (Lines 3 and 5), which is a pleasant and short 10-15 minute walk away. Simply follow the signs towards the Manzanares River and then along its banks. Alternatively, Marqués de Vadillo (Line 5) is also a viable option, approximately a 15-20 minute walk, offering a slightly different perspective of the area as you approach the venue. Several bus routes serve the vicinity, including those that stop near the Pirámides or Marqués de Vadillo stations, making it accessible from various parts of the city. For those driving, parking in central Madrid is notoriously challenging and often expensive; it is generally recommended to utilize public transport. If arriving from outside the city, consider taking a high-speed train (AVE) to Madrid's Atocha or Chamartín stations and then connecting to the Metro system. Factor in ample travel time, especially during peak hours, to ensure a relaxed arrival.
